Understanding Tie Rod Ends
Tie rod ends are key in steering. They connect the steering rack to the wheels. Their job is to turn the wheels in the right direction. This keeps the car moving safely. They are crucial for smooth steering.
Each tie rod end has a ball joint. The ball joint allows movement. This movement is essential. It lets the wheels turn easily. Both S13 and S14 tie rod ends have this design. Yet, they might look different. Different shapes or sizes for different cars.

Maintenance And Longevity
Regular checks help keep your tie rod ends in good shape. Always inspect them for any looseness or wear. This ensures they function well and last longer. A simple twist can show if they are too loose. Listen for any strange noises while driving. Clicks or clunks may mean trouble. Early detection saves you time and money. Always check them while doing other car maintenance tasks. This keeps your car safe on the road.
Look for cracks or rust on the tie rod ends. Rust weakens the metal and can lead to breaks. Check the rubber boots for any tears or leaks. Broken boots let dirt in, causing more damage. A wobbly steering wheel can also be a sign. This could mean the tie rods are failing. If you feel vibrations, act quickly. Replacing worn parts early prevents bigger issues.
